Precious Metals: The Foundation of Luxury

The shimmering allure of a Rolex is often intrinsically linked to the precious metals used in its construction. Gold, platinum, and white gold form the backbone of many Rolex models, contributing significantly to their weight, durability, and aesthetic appeal. Rolex's commitment to quality extends to the sourcing of these metals, ensuring they meet stringent standards of purity and traceability. Beyond the raw materials, the crafting of these metals into watch components is an art in itself. Rolex boasts in-house foundries and workshops where the precious metals are meticulously processed, alloyed, and cast into the precise shapes required for cases, bezels, and bracelets. This level of vertical integration allows Rolex to exert greater control over the quality and consistency of its materials, a key element in maintaining the brand's unparalleled standards.

Steel: The Robust Heart of Rolex

While precious metals dominate the luxury segment, Rolex's commitment to durability and reliability is equally evident in its extensive use of steel. The brand's proprietary 904L stainless steel, known for its exceptional corrosion resistance and lustrous finish, is a testament to this dedication. This type of steel, often referred to as "super alloy," is significantly more resistant to scratching and tarnishing compared to standard 316L stainless steel commonly used in other watches. The superior properties of 904L steel contribute to the longevity and timeless appeal of Rolex watches.
